Transaction ecb50f91c1c96be2ea4389cc3cb5dcc3f14d5470c84f95be359f6f2d1abb9f60

65 Input
2 Outputs
  • ecb50f91c1c96be2ea4389cc3cb5dcc3f14d5470c84f95be359f6f2d1abb9f60:0
  • value  70339218
    address  1FFS6pX1TCKTNy668Mbk2Lyoem1qB48kYX
  • ecb50f91c1c96be2ea4389cc3cb5dcc3f14d5470c84f95be359f6f2d1abb9f60:1
  • value  1036642
    address  3FR5c3RT28nAVtFtXH1DPEsHgwf9oWzeSs